Output ef653ced6c8230fd9070256d207ca56e9bc3abd54269724e249a5c759dbde086:0

value
401191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 590f2f6b4fdd119c7bf88e174bab72806cfbbc54 OP_EQUAL
address
39ovFhqwtqkXJ1JDCRnbChwroYKfF6R1xp
transaction
ef653ced6c8230fd9070256d207ca56e9bc3abd54269724e249a5c759dbde086
spent
true